Keeping it Natural

Sometimes, you like your hair, but you don't really love your hair. So you don't really want to change it, but enhance it.

The perfect solution for this is subtlelights!

Unlike traditional foil highlights with noticeable demarcation lines and straight pattern, alternating between panels of untouched natural hair, and balayaged low-level lightener creates natural looking dimension throughout the hair.

Imagine the surfer girls who sit on the beach all summer long and never put a single thing in their hair but have the perfect highlights, that's the effect this mimics.

Dark hair requires time and patience to rid itself of dark and brassy tones, so conserving heat is important. I choose to wrap darker hair in cling wrap so I can always see whats going on, and the lightener sits until it is dry and flaky when the wrap is pulled away.

Once lightened, I wanted to pull the residual brass out while keeping a little bit of warmth to blend with her natural hair tonality.

The results were a beautiful shimmer and shine that blended seamlessly with her natural color.
